National Police Woman Day Video Games Day 1846 - Elizabeth Barrett elopes with Robert Browning. 1940 - Cave paintings were discovered in Lascaux, France. 1952 - A bright object is seen in the sky in Flatwoods, West Virginia, and then a monster is sighted. 1943 - Maria Muldaur was born. She is an American folk and blues singer. "Midnight at the Oasis" (see below) was her bit hit. 1944 - Barry White was born. He was an American singer, songwriter, musician, record producer and composer. His two biggest hits: "You're the First, the Last, My Everything" and "Can't Get Enough of Your Love, Babe". He had 106 gold albums, 41 of which also attained platinum status. He sold over 100 million records worldwide and is one of the best-selling music artists of all time. 1978 - Ruben Studdard was born. He is an American R&B, pop and gospel singer and actor. He won the 2nd season of "American Idol". His big hit was "Superstar". Photo Credit: Pixabay
